Ordinals
beta
Address 1PkshEYVrcFAQtRw6QX8LEcMgHizVRBv69
sat balance
14339
outputs
379af6fc30dd67daae3ae9a53d54bba2fa9b60e7cae83a7632ffbac7c00dfd2b:1